COMMITS
/ objectivec/GPBUtilities.m May 1, 2026
T
[ObjC] Small shuffling for code quality/style.
Thomas Van Lenten committed
April 6, 2026
P
[ObjC] Fix over-release in GPBTextFormatForMessage
Protobuf Team Bot committed
March 25, 2025
T
[ObjC] Introduce a new generated file format.
Thomas Van Lenten committed
February 21, 2025
T
[ObjC] Retire GPBRuntimeMatchFailure()
Thomas Van Lenten committed
February 20, 2025
T
[ObjC] Mark some internal apis for when they can be removed.
Thomas Van Lenten committed
February 19, 2025
T
[ObjC] Add symbol to use for better generated code validation.
Thomas Van Lenten committed
January 29, 2025
T
[ObjC] Only use the enum descriptor close/open state.
Thomas Van Lenten committed
T
[ObjC] Fix up some clang sign warnings and clang-tidy warnings.
Thomas Van Lenten committed
October 10, 2024
T
[ObjC] Breaking Change: Remove support for older generated code.
Thomas Van Lenten committed
October 9, 2024
T
[ObjC] Breaking Change: Remove GPBUnknownFieldSet.
Thomas Van Lenten committed
September 5, 2024
T
[ObjC] Use more complete imports
Thomas Van Lenten committed
August 27, 2024
T
[ObjC] Make debug runtime tell developers to update their generated code.
Thomas Van Lenten committed
July 23, 2024
T
[ObjC] Deprecate GPBTextFormatForUnknownFieldSet().
Thomas Van Lenten committed
June 28, 2024
T
[ObjC] Add `-[GPBMessage clearUnknownFields]`.
Thomas Van Lenten committed
April 9, 2024
D
Optimize startup be reducing selector lookup.
Dave MacLachlan committed
January 19, 2024
P
Internal change
Protobuf Team Bot committed
September 9, 2023
J
January 31, 2023
P
[ObjC] Error when appearing to use newer generated code.
Protobuf Team Bot committed
P
[ObjC] Add compile time asserts around legacy codegen support.
Protobuf Team Bot committed
November 15, 2022
P
[ObjC] Add the concept of a closed enum.
Protobuf Team Bot committed
September 20, 2022
T
[ObjC] Move from `#pragma unused()` to `_unused`
Thomas Van Lenten committed
September 19, 2022
T
Format the runtime sources.
Thomas Van Lenten committed
T
[ObjC] Tweak some things to be better shape for clang-format.
Thomas Van Lenten committed
June 22, 2022
V
Add __unused to variable to silence unused-variable warning
Vy Nguyen committed
April 26, 2022
T
fix: misspelling (#9857)
Tamarous committed
October 22, 2020
T
Switch to atomic for setting autocreated objects.
Thomas Van Lenten committed
August 10, 2020
P
Fix lots of spelling errors (#7751)
Peter Newman committed
April 13, 2020
T
[ObjC] Update oneof clearing internals.
Thomas Van Lenten committed
April 10, 2020
T
[ObjC] Update some library internals to not pass syntax versions.
Thomas Van Lenten committed
April 8, 2020
T
[ObjC] Runtime support for proto3 optional.
Thomas Van Lenten committed
T
[ObjC] Improve validation on public apis.
Thomas Van Lenten committed
April 7, 2020
T
[ObjC] Remove helper to avoid extra lookups.
Thomas Van Lenten committed
January 20, 2020
D
Update pddm to work with clang-format
Dave MacLachlan committed
January 8, 2020
B
Fix typos (#7050)
Brian Wignall committed
November 14, 2018
T
TextFormat extension printing fix.
Thomas Van Lenten committed
T
Add the missing newlines between repeated extension files.
Thomas Van Lenten committed
October 2, 2018
T
Copy the value when setting message/data fields.
Thomas Van Lenten committed
January 31, 2018
T
Work around strange error with atomic and swift under Xcode 8.3.3.
Thomas Van Lenten committed
T
Add casts to removed undefined behaviors around shifts.
Thomas Van Lenten committed
November 16, 2017
D
Add Setter/Getter type verification. (#3880)
dmaclach committed
November 14, 2017
D
Remove unreferenced 'GPBMessageSignatureProtocol' class.
Dave MacLachlan committed
March 2, 2017
T
Handing threading race resolving methods.
Thomas Van Lenten committed
February 23, 2017
T
Add GPBMessageDropUnknownFieldsRecursively() and tests.
Thomas Van Lenten committed
January 4, 2017
T
Minor fix for autocreated object repeated fields and maps.
Thomas Van Lenten committed
September 15, 2016
T
Update the ObjC version checks to support a min and current version.
Thomas Van Lenten committed
August 11, 2016
T
Record zero for "has" for proto3 if in a oneof.
Thomas Van Lenten committed
August 8, 2016
T
Never use strlen on utf8 runs so null characters work.
Thomas Van Lenten committed
July 15, 2016
S
Exposes the currently registered extensions for a message and removes the internal sortedExtensionsInUse
Sergio Campamá committed
June 28, 2016
T
Fix GPBGetMessage{Repeated,Map}Field()
Thomas Van Lenten committed
May 26, 2016
J
fix expected class checking in GPBSetMessageRepeatedField
Jon Wall committed